本文向大家介绍Android实现千变万化的ViewPager切换动画,包括了Android实现千变万化的ViewPager切换动画的使用技巧和注意事项,需要的朋友参考一下 之前写过一篇文章:Android自定义ViewPager实现个性化的图片切换效果,有朋友提出,ViewPager自带了一个setPageTransformer用于设置切换动画~ 本篇文章,将进行以下内容学习: 1、介绍如何使用s
我正在尝试重新创建在原始出版物“用于图像识别的深度残差学习”中所做的对ImageNet数据集的数据预处理。正如他们的论文第3.4节所说:“我们对ImageNet的实现遵循了[21,41]中的实践。图像的大小被调整,其短边在[256,480]中随机采样以进行缩放[41]。从图像或其水平翻转中随机采样224×224裁剪,减去每个像素的平均值[21]。使用了[21]中的标准颜色增强。” 我已经弄清楚了随
我正在尝试使用Python OpenCV和Hough变换算法检测表线并从图像中提取完整的表。我需要有每条线的所有坐标,目的是绘制相同比例的相同表格。我了解Hough变换的工作原理,并尝试在没有OpenCV的情况下实现它,但在大图像上速度非常慢。 这是来自示例OpenCV Hough Transfrom的代码 Canny边缘检测返回图像Canny边缘检测结果 但是检测的结果是豪斯变换的结果 我不知道
我想加载一个模板word文档以添加内容并另存为新文档。我在处理.文件。 经过长时间的研究,我只找到了docx的解决方案: 所以我想用它的值替换以这种格式编写的任何变量:。我可以用velocity或Apache-poi来做它,什么是它的最佳解决方案。任何帮助都将不胜感激。
我对解决硬币交换问题的一种变体感兴趣。回想一下硬币交换问题的正式定义: 给定一个值N,如果我们想改变N分,并且我们有无穷多的S={S1,S2,…,Sm}整值硬币,我们有多少种方法可以改变?硬币的顺序无关紧要。例如,对于N=4和S={1,2,3},有四种解决方案:{1,1,1},{1,1,2},{2,2},{1,3}。所以输出应该是4。对于N=10和S={2,5,3,6},有五个解:{2,2,2,2
我想在层x上执行一个简单的线性变换,因此变换的输出是y=a*x b。我正在处理图像,所以x是三维的(高度*宽度*通道)。然后,a是一个大小为c的缩放向量,其中c是通道数,对于x的每个通道维度,它有一个单一的缩放参数。类似地,b是一个大小的平移向量,对于x的每个通道维度,它有一个单一的平移参数。这是一种简单的规范化变体,无需规范化批次统计信息。 这是一个例子: 我不知道如何获得gamma和beta。
我没有打电话给变体。getAssemble(),但仍显示这些消息。当我尝试运行该项目时,我收到了以下错误“Manifest Merge failed with multiple errors in Android Studio” 格拉德尔。构建文件在这里,我不使用变体。此处为GetAssembly()。如果系统正在调用它,那么我可以在哪里找到它来解决问题。我有多个模块。
我想改变文本(和图标)的颜色基于背景图像的可见性。 我尝试过:使用palette_generator包检查背景图像的主要颜色,并使用flutter_statusbarcolor包中的WhiteForGroundForColor函数(返回一个bool)为我的文本(和图标)颜色选择黑色或白色。 问题是:有时主色变成空。在我的测试中,这种情况发生在黑色和白色,我不知道有什么方法可以找出哪一种。 我为其他
我已经将一个jso转换为另一个json。一切看起来都很好。除了下面的场景。 输入Json: 预期的JSON: 有人能帮我写这个转换的规范吗?
我正在制作一个2D游戏,其中一个角色静止地站在屏幕的左侧,物体从右侧飞向他。他需要能够打倒这些飞行的敌人。我有一个包含“拍打”动画帧的精灵动画。在拍打过程中,他的身体轻微移动,手臂从在地面上静止,完全伸展到头顶上方,然后拍打到地面。这是它的样子: 相扑动画GIF 出于这些目的,我有一个名为的类,它是子类。相扑战士精灵节点有一个名为的子精灵节点。我的想法是让主要的相扑战士精灵节点显示动画,并且这个精
我正在尝试使用一个名为“start checknumber”的双变量,该变量的值应该为“40305555”,并将其转换为字符串。在调试我的代码时,startCheckNumber显示的值为4.030555e7。如果我执行以下命令将其转换为字符串,它将显示如下所示,而不是“4030555” 在这种情况下,有没有比使用ValueOf更好的方法将double变量转换为String?我尝试了'Double
原作 Tom Rhodes. 20.1. 概述 本章将介绍以 FreeBSD GEOM 框架来使用磁盘。这包括了使用这一框架来配置的主要的 RAID控制工具。 这一章不会深入讨论 GEOM如何处理或控制 I/O、 其下层的子系统或代码。您可以从 geom(4) 联机手册及其众多 SEE ALSO 参考文献中得到这些信息。这一章也不是对 RAID 配置的权威介绍,它只介绍由 支持GEOM 的 RAI
问题内容: 通常,最终静态成员,尤其是变量(或静态最终变量,当然可以以任何顺序使用,而不会重叠含义)已广泛用于Java接口中,以定义实现类的 协议行为 ,这意味着实现该类的类(继承)接口必须包含该接口的所有成员。 我无法区分 final 和 final静态 成员。final静态成员是一个声明为final或其他东西的静态成员?在哪些特定情况下应专门使用它们? 永远不能在方法内部,静态方法内部或实例方
问题内容: 我正在重读Java Concurrency in Practice,但不确定我是否完全了解有关不变性和安全发布的章节。 这本书说的是: 不可变对象可以由任何线程安全地使用,而无需额外的同步,即使不使用同步来发布它们也是如此。 我不明白的是,为什么有人(有 兴趣使自己的代码正确无误 )发布不安全的参考资料? 如果对象是不可变的,并且不安全地发布,那么我知道获得该对象引用的任何其他线程都将
问题内容: 我知道使我们的类不可变的所有基本规则,但是当有另一个类引用时,我有点困惑。我知道是否有集合而不是集合,然后我们可以利用它,然后使我们的类不可变。但是在下面的情况下,我仍然无法理解这个概念。 问题答案: 好吧,这个概念是阅读并了解JLS。在这种情况下,JLS说: final字段还允许程序员无需同步即可实现线程安全的不可变对象。即使所有线程都使用数据竞争在线程之间传递对不可变对象的引用,线